Chief Executive's Overview
The Department of Corrections was established in October 1995.
In the intervening period the Department's focus has been on addressing issues related to the organisational development and operational delivery of its core business. There has also been a strong focus on the development of new ways to increase our capability in the area of reducing reoffending.
In achieving these and other key areas of work as outlined in this report, the Department has made significant progress towards improving its overall contribution to the justice sector outcome of Safer Communities through its focus on the outcomes of Protecting the Public and Reducing Re-offending.
Part A provides information on a range of quality and effectiveness measures used to determine our overall contribution to these outcomes and it is pleasing to see the results that have been acheived so far, which clearly show that the Department performs well when compared to other overseas jurisdictions.
However there is still much to achieve and the 2003/04 year will see the Department start to implement its new set of Strategic Business Plans, which have a clear focus in consolidating the gains that have been made as well as continiung to look for ways to improve how we undertake our core buisness.
I am proud of what has been achieved by this Department since 1995. We are a strong organisation that is clearly focused on its overall direction and has clear understanding of the work required to ensure that we continue to improve.
